Moonlight Drive: The Stories Behind Every Doors Song

Rate this book
Examines the complete works of the Doors between 1967 and 1978 and details the story behind the words of the songs. Beginning with the 1967 hit single "Light My Fire" the band set into motion a musical mythology that has not faded in nearly 30 years.
